Strictly’s Gemma Atkinson and Gorka Marquez confirm romance

Strictly’s Gemma Atkinson and Gorka Marquez have confirmed their romance following the show.

Advertisements

Gemma and pro Gorka, who was partnered with Alexandra Burke, were said to have grown close on the BBC One series.

And the loved up couple, who just finished the Strictly tour together, have done little to dispel the rumours.

Today they shared cute Valentine’s Day snaps on the beach.

“Here’s to many more kid. Happy Valentines Day ? @gorka_marquez” posted Gemma to Instagram.

Back when Strictly was on air last year, Gemma and Gorka were said to have immediately hit it off.

Advertisements

It followed single Gemma admitting she was open to love on the show.

“I’ve been single ages so there wouldn’t be any curse for me. It would be a blessing,” the soap actress quipped when the new series kicked off.

The Sun reported that the pair were flirting in rehearsals from the first day.

A show insider told the newspaper: “There is definitely something developing — everyone can see there’s an obvious attraction.

“They couldn’t keep away from each other at group rehearsals. Gorka even invited Gemma to his birthday meal and they sat together the whole night.”

However Gemma and Gorka originally played down the relationship rumours last October.

“We hang out together and do some workouts and I think she is beautiful,” said Gorka at the time. “But we are just friends.”
